1. The Evolution of Cloud Servers and the Rise of VPS Hosting
Traditional hosting models, such as shared or dedicated servers, often come with rigid limitations. Shared hosting packs multiple websites onto a single server, leading to resource contention and performance bottlenecks. Dedicated servers, while powerful, require significant upfront investment and maintenance. Enter Virtual Private Servers (VPS): a hybrid solution that combines the cost-effectiveness of shared hosting with the control and isolation of dedicated environments.
Next-gen VPS hosting leverages modern cloud infrastructure to deliver scalable resources on-demand. Unlike legacy systems, these servers utilize hypervisor technology to partition physical hardware into isolated virtual machines. This architecture ensures that each user’s environment runs independently, eliminating “noisy neighbor” issues and enabling precise resource allocation. For instance, a small e-commerce site can start with minimal RAM and storage, then seamlessly upgrade to handle traffic spikes during holiday sales without downtime.
- Scalability: Scale CPU, RAM, and storage in real time to match demand.
- Customization: Access root-level control to install software and configure settings.
- Cost Efficiency: Pay only for the resources you use, avoiding the expense of underutilized dedicated servers.

3. Practical Tips for Maximizing Your VPS Potential
To fully leverage next-gen VPS hosting, consider these actionable strategies:
3.1 Optimize Resource Allocation
Monitor CPU, RAM, and disk usage via tools like cPanel or EdgeNode’s dashboard. If your site experiences sudden traffic spikes, temporarily boost RAM or CPU to maintain performance. Conversely, downgrade unused resources during low-activity periods to save costs.
3.2 Choose the Right Operating System
Select an OS tailored to your needs. Linux distributions like Ubuntu are ideal for developers needing root access, while Windows Server suits applications requiring .NET frameworks. EdgeNode supports both, offering flexibility for diverse workflows.

3.4 Prioritize Security Best Practices
Regularly update software, use strong passwords, and restrict SSH access to trusted IP addresses. Consider enabling two-factor authentication and avoiding default ports to deter unauthorized access.
